Raseborg

Raseborg is a municipality of 27,000 people covering a few towns and a large rural area in western . It is home to a medieval castle and large archipelagos.

Building
is a home designed by the Finnish modernist architect Alvar Aalto for his friends Christine and Göran Schildt in . The building was constructed in 1969–1970 and was the last as well as the smallest home he designed.
